State RoboCup Competition

On Tuesday 15 August, Year 8 student Leo Terray competed in the State RoboCup Competition at Melbourne University. There were 250 teams and 700 competitors, competing in the categories of Soccer, Dance or Rescue. Leo came first in the Secondary Rescue category and won a $300 flight voucher for the National RoboCup Competition to be held in Brisbane in September. Congratulations Leo on an outstanding achievement and we wish you all the best for the National Competition in September.
